Fresh Eviction Drive Planned in Garukhuti Project Area

The Darrang administration will conduct a fresh eviction drive on October 15 to clear 250 bighas of encroached government land at No. 3 Dhalpur village under the Garukhuti multipurpose agricultural project. Notices were served to 167 families earlier, but no claims were filed. Some residents have begun vacating the area. The project, supported by the Assam government, aims to promote agriculture and prevent encroachments. So far, over 8,000 bighas have been freed and 2,166 families relocated. Earlier evictions in 2021 had turned violent, resulting in two deaths.
